Course Details
• Essential Survival Medicine: Foundational knowledge of survival medicine, including common travel-related illnesses and injuries, wound care, and basic hygiene practices.
• Water Purification and Sanitation: Techniques for ensuring safe drinking water, waste disposal, and maintaining clean living conditions in survival situations.
• Nutrition and Foraging: Understanding the nutritional needs of the human body, identifying edible plants, and learning how to forage for food in the wild.
• First Aid and Emergency Procedures: Comprehensive first aid training, including CPR, choking relief, and other life-saving skills, as well as emergency procedures for various survival scenarios.
• Psychological Survival Techniques: Coping mechanisms for managing stress, anxiety, and depression in survival situations, as well as strategies for maintaining mental health and well-being.
• Climate and Terrain-Specific Medicine: Knowledge and skills required for surviving in different climates and terrains, including desert, arctic, jungle, and urban environments.
• Disaster Preparedness and Response: Preparing for and responding to natural disasters, pandemics, and other large-scale emergencies, including planning, communication, and evacuation strategies.
• Medical Supplies and Equipment: Understanding the types of medical supplies and equipment needed for survival situations, as well as how to use and maintain them.
• Wilderness Rescue and Evacuation: Skills and techniques for self-rescue and rescue of others, including signaling for help, building shelters, and planning evacuation routes.
